This position is responsible for, coordinating the classroom curriculum, and managing the day-to-day operational activities of the classroom. Teachers must understand children's cognitive, social, emotional and physical development in order to ensure a safe and stimulating classroom environment where children are actively engaged and encouraged to succeed. Our staff must be skilled in communicating with both children and adults in order to meet the needs of the children. Experience is preferred, but we are willing to train the right individual.
